Understanding Editorial SEO

Definition of Editorial SEO

Editorial SEO refers to the practice of optimizing content to improve its visibility and ranking on search engine results pages (SERPs) through quality editorial practices. Unlike traditional SEO, which often focuses solely on technical aspects and keyword density, editorial SEO emphasizes creating high-quality, engaging content that resonates with the target audience while still adhering to SEO best practices.

Key Components of Editorial SEO

Keyword Research

Keyword research is the foundation of any effective SEO strategy, including editorial SEO. This involves identifying target keywords relevant to the audience and analyzing keyword competition and search intent. By understanding what potential readers are searching for, content creators can tailor their articles to meet these needs, increasing the likelihood of attracting organic traffic.

Quality Content Creation

Creating quality content is at the heart of editorial SEO. Informative and engaging content not only helps in ranking higher but also builds trust with the audience. Utilizing storytelling techniques and establishing a connection with the audience can make the content more relatable, thus enhancing reader retention and engagement.

On-Page Optimization

On-page optimization involves incorporating keywords naturally into the content while ensuring it flows well. Additionally, optimizing title tags, meta descriptions, and headers is crucial for improving click-through rates and providing clear context to both users and search engines. The goal is to create a seamless experience that encourages users to explore the content further.

The Role of Content Structure

Importance of Headings and Subheadings

A well-structured article with clear headings and subheadings is vital for enhancing readability and user experience. It helps readers navigate the content effortlessly and signals content hierarchy to search engines, improving the chances of ranking higher on SERPs.

Use of Multimedia Elements

Incorporating multimedia elements like images, videos, and infographics can significantly improve engagement and reduce bounce rates. Visual content not only makes articles more appealing but also helps in conveying complex information in an easily digestible format, further enhancing user experience.

Building Authority and Trust

Importance of Backlinks in Editorial SEO

Backlinks play a crucial role in establishing authority within the digital space. Quality backlinks from reputable sources enhance credibility and trustworthiness, which are essential for improving rankings in search engines.

Strategies for Acquiring Quality Backlinks

To acquire quality backlinks, consider strategies such as guest posting and collaborations with industry influencers. These tactics not only provide backlinks but also expose your content to a broader audience, further establishing your authority in your niche.

Establishing Expertise Through Content

Creating in-depth articles, research pieces, and leveraging case studies with data-driven insights can help establish expertise in your field. This not only attracts backlinks but also builds trust with your audience, fostering loyalty and encouraging repeat visits.

Measuring the Impact of Editorial SEO

Key Performance Indicators (KPIs) to Track

To measure the effectiveness of editorial SEO, it's essential to track key performance indicators (KPIs) such as organic traffic growth, user engagement metrics, and conversion rates. These metrics provide insights into how well your content is performing and where improvements can be made.

Tools for Monitoring SEO Performance

Utilizing tools like Google Analytics and SEMrush can help in monitoring SEO performance effectively. These tools provide valuable data regarding traffic sources, user behavior, and overall site performance, allowing for informed decision-making regarding content strategy.

Importance of Ongoing Content Audits and Adjustments

Finally, conducting ongoing content audits and making necessary adjustments is vital for maintaining and improving SEO performance. Regularly reviewing content ensures that it remains relevant and aligned with current SEO practices, ultimately contributing to sustained traffic growth and engagement.
